Browse Source

비행 시물레이션 공통 컴포넌트 수정

master
박상현 8 months ago
parent
commit
9e175bdf15
  1. 5
      src/components/analysis/simulation/AnalysisSimulationDetail.js
  2. 14
      src/components/ui/modal/CustomModal.tsx

5
src/components/analysis/simulation/AnalysisSimulationDetail.js

@ -10,9 +10,10 @@ import {
UncontrolledDropdown, UncontrolledDropdown,
DropdownToggle, DropdownToggle,
DropdownMenu, DropdownMenu,
DropdownItem DropdownItem,
Button
} from 'reactstrap'; } from 'reactstrap';
import { Badge, Button } from '../../ui/index'; import { Badge } from '../../ui/index';
import drone_img from '../../../assets/images/drone.jpg'; import drone_img from '../../../assets/images/drone.jpg';
import { ReactComponent as Simulation_icon } from '../../../assets/images/simulation_arrow.svg'; import { ReactComponent as Simulation_icon } from '../../../assets/images/simulation_arrow.svg';
import { IMG_PATH } from '../../../configs/constants'; import { IMG_PATH } from '../../../configs/constants';

14
src/components/ui/modal/CustomModal.tsx

@ -5,17 +5,27 @@ interface Props {
isOpen: boolean; isOpen: boolean;
toggle: () => void; toggle: () => void;
className?: string; className?: string;
style?: React.CSSProperties;
children: ReactNode; children: ReactNode;
} }
/**
*
* @param isOpen: boolean
* @param toggle: () => void
* @param className?: string
* @param style?: React.CSSProperties
*
*/
export default function CustomModal({ export default function CustomModal({
isOpen, isOpen,
toggle, toggle,
className, className,
children children,
style
}: Props) { }: Props) {
return ( return (
<Modal isOpen={isOpen} toggle={toggle} className={className}> <Modal isOpen={isOpen} toggle={toggle} className={className} style={style}>
{children} {children}
</Modal> </Modal>
); );

Loading…
Cancel
Save